LINCOLN, Neb. (KLKN) — A woman was hospitalized Monday night following a rollover crash in south Lincoln.

Just after 7 p.m., several first responders were called to the intersection of 27th Street and Coronado Drive, just south of Old Cheney Road.

According to the Lincoln Police Department, a white sedan was driving north on 27th when it left the road, flipped once, hit a tree, and came to rest on its top in another tree.

A witness said the car looked like it was going the speed limit when the crash happened, LPD said.

Lincoln Fire & Rescue spent an hour extricating the woman from the car. The woman was the only person in the vehicle at the time of the crash, according to LPD.

A Channel 8 reporter on scene said the woman was taken to the hospital.
